Mrs. Linda Elise Waller Cheek, 74, of Glenwood, passed away on Thursday, January 25, 2018 at her home.
Mrs. Cheek was born in Savannah to the late Ronald C. & Lillie Waller. She was preceded in death by her sisters, Helen Roberts and Lorene Austin. She was of the Baptist faith and grew up attending the First Baptist Church of Bloomingdale where she was married. She was a beautician and had owned and operated her own beauty shop in Glenwood for a number of years. She was an avid reader and enjoyed traveling.
